Great Bag
I finally broke down and decided I need a bag to carry a spare tube, inflator, and tire tools on my bike (after my last flat). Since I ride strictly Cannondales, this bag was what I was looking for. The bag is well made, has plenty of room for the above plus a protein bar. It is expandable to carry even more and has a convenient under pocket for tools, license, etc. Good value for the money and easy to attach and remove to and from the seatpost.

Best Saddle in this Price Range
As the oldest bicycle saddle maker in the world, Selle Italia pretty much has it down at this point. This saddle represents the best saddle for comfort and durability at a very attractive price. While not the most comfortable saddle I own, it is by far the best in this price range. I do not believe the difference in price from my other saddle (about +$140), is really quite worth it. The only down side to this saddle is the weight. Just a bit on the heavy side however unless you are a serious racer that counts every gram, this one will do the job. And, it is very well made as one might expect from Selle Italia.

Works as Advertised
We live in an area where you have 2 choices for internet: satellite or Verizon Wireless. After having so many problems with satellite, we finally went to Verizon. While expensive, at least it works. We live about 2.5 miles over hilly, tree-covered terrain from the nearest cell tower. Reception with the Novatel 1114 was fair with the internal antenna, I thought this outdoor antenna might improve things. After installing it on the back of our satellite TV tripod and pointing it toward the cell tower, I noticed a 1 bar improvement in signal strength. Using internet speed test websites, I found a download speed improvement of about 35% going from a max of 16 mbps to an average of around 22 mbps, up to a max of 27 mbps. Upload speeds generally improved as well going from about 6 mbps to around 10-12 and sometimes much faster. Well worth the investment. Just make sure to put it up as high as possible above eaves of the house.
